Where Are the Footed Bowls?!

January 14th, 2011 @ 3:21 pm by Mrs. Panther

Being stranded at home all week from 5″ of snow (the New Englander in me is HORRIFIED), I’ve been tackling a lot of wedding tasks. I’ve been collecting centerpiece containers for months, and I’d like to kind of finish that up and put it aside. But why, why, WHY can’t I find the footed bowls that I want?!

To be more specific, this is what I’m looking for:

Silver or mercury glass would be acceptable. I’m not too picky. They just have to be low and wide. You know, like a, um, PT Cruiser or something. I actually identified the exact bowl I want—apparently, it’s by Martha Stewart and it originally cost $90. Yeah, no. I can’t afford to spend that much. Not even close.

It’s that big, low one in the middle. It doesn’t look so complicated, does it? But I can. Not. Find. It. Or anything like it. I’ve found lots of vintage silver footed compotes, but they’re all too shallow. I’ve found footed fruit bowls, but they’re all too deep. It needs to be 8″-10″ wide and no more than 7″ tall. If this exact thing has a name, I don’t know what it is and I don’t know how to find it!

I should probably just move on and buy some more vases, but darn it, I can’t. I love those beautiful pedestals. Help me, hive! Have you seen these? WHERE?!
